Position Description

The incumbent is responsible for providing the assistance necessary when giving residents the following Activities of Daily Living:

  • Nursing care: oral hygiene; bathing; dressing and grooming; hair and nail care; shaving; toileting; assistance with meals, nourishments and/or transportation to meal service areas, and mobility.
  • Follow facility established policies and procedures when providing all care and dining room protocol.
  • Routinely observe, identify, and report resident concerns/needs to supervisor.
  • Provide escort to resident appointments when required.
  • Complete assignments timely, completely, and accurately.
  • Accept assigned duties in a cooperative manner.

    Perform restorative nursing measures as outlined in the care plan.
  • Perform simple nursing measures such as, but not limited to, applying splints, and positioning devices, making occupied and unoccupied beds, changing linens, etc.
  • Measure and record vital signs assigned.
  • Measure and record intake and output according to the care plan.
  • Observe, monitor, and report symptoms of potential skin breakdown and/or pressure ulcers to primary nurses.
  • Use appropriate techniques for mechanical lifts, transferring, turning, and positioning, range of motion exercises recognizing changes that place a resident at risk for pressure ulcers and falls.
  • Provide appropriate end-of-life care.
  • Responding to the cognitively impaired resident or the resident with difficult behaviors including Dementia/Alzheimer’s.
  • Observe conditions and report behavioral changes to primary nurse/RN Supervisor.
  • Ensure that all resident safety devices are used as outlined in the care plan.
  • Provide escorts for resident appointments etc. as assigned.
  • Document all care given on the appropriate form and/or utilize the electronic patient care documentation system.
  • Maintain confidentiality of residents.
  • Ensure efficient use of supplies and documents in the electronic inventory tracking system.
  • Respond to residents’ requests and needs timely and appropriately.
  • Answer resident call lights promptly.
  • Notify the nurse of any changes in the resident’s condition.
